Throughout this sacred month, Muslim organizations prioritize sharing knowledge to enrich the experience for all. One of them is the Muslim American Society with their In the Shade of Ramadan Series.
“In the Shade of Ramadan" is an annual video series launched in 2006 to offer spiritual guidance and education during Ramadan. Hosted by MAS speakers, the series aims to reach the Muslim community with key messages. Viewers can access the videos on platforms like Facebook, YouTube, and TikTok, or watch them during local tarawih programs at MAS centres or mosques.
